Output 142d51e62c80ad5d8a00461f12c81e50ac105623b96cca53b3e7adee8ab122fb:17

value
360196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3812455844779a0a434181ae16b6067ebb477630 OP_EQUAL
address
36oVemZatUHjZSZ9uyt8b96kHSjbcofZEJ
transaction
142d51e62c80ad5d8a00461f12c81e50ac105623b96cca53b3e7adee8ab122fb